Transaction 8627673743537d5d7101bf5b79c8c6bb77b8d2b2ee0d12f9a6d1eb91e4737949

block
f39ee79de2f4be02506f9cea8c642c3b291222f8ee0d4eebffbc724e00b15bee

1 Input

23 Outputs